Child Photo Contest 2017 – The Best Pictures Dedicated To Childhood
“Both looking out” by Helen Whittle, Australia
The Black and White Child Photo Contest 2017, or B&W CHILD, has unveiled the winners of its fourth edition. This photo contest is dedicated to black and white photography on the theme of childhood, and this year again brings together thousands of images from around the world. Some beautiful photographs, capturing the innocence and poetry of childhood with a rare beauty!
